RESOLUTION NO. GB-2000-14
A RESOLUTION SUPPORTING THE REDUCTION OF TOXIC PESTICIDES AND
HERBICIDES USED ON DISTRICT PROPERTY.
WHEREAS, the Board of Directors of the Stinson Beach County Water District has read a
reviewed the current Resolution No. GB-88-12, which supports the reduction of toxic pesticides and
herbicides used by Cal Trans along Highway One, in West Marin; and
WHEREAS, the Board is prepared to establish limits for the use of toxic pesticides and
herbicides on properties owned by the District; and
WHEREAS, the Board is concerned with the health and safety of its employees and the
residents of Stinson Beach and is therefore supportive of community effort to restrict the use of
hazardous chemicals in the community of Stinson Beach and supports education that seeks to make
the public aware of alternatives to toxic pesticides and herbicides; and
WHEREAS, the Board supports the intent and procedural requirements specified by CEQA
(California Environmental Quality Act) for State Agency conformance as to safety, public health, and
the development of alternative methods to toxic herbicides and pesticides; and
WHEREAS, the Board is aware of the special nature and geographical setting of our west
Marin shoreline, with its trails, parks, reservoirs, wetlands, wildlife, habitat, schools and marine shell
and fish life on Bolinas Lagoon - all of which require full use of alternatives to toxic herbicides and
pesticides;
THEREFORE, BE IT RESOLVED, THAT THE STINSON BEACH COUNTY
WATER DISTRICT BOARD OF DIRECTORS, hereby supports elimination of toxic herbicides
and pesticides used on District Property by District personnel and that it is further resolved that the
District will seek alternative solutions to toxic herbicides and pesticides to control weed abatement
and control of vermin and pests upon it's property and in every case use the least toxic alternative
reasonably available.
INTRODUCED AND ADOPTED this 7th day of September, 2000, by the following vote:
